Pathogenic characteristics of a QX-like infectious bronchitis virus strain SD in chickens exposed at different ages and protective efficacy of combining live homologous and heterologous vaccination.

Abstract

Continued reports of infections with infectious bronchitis virus (IBV) variants have occurred since its first isolation in the 1930s. Currently, QX-like IBVs are the predominant circulating genotype around the world. Here, the pathogenicity of QX-like IBV strain SD was characterized in chickens at different ages of exposure to the virus, and the protection efficacy of available vaccine combinations against IBV was evaluated. The results revealed that QX-like IBV strain SD was severely pathogenic in chickens, causing respiratory, urinary and reproductive infections, irrespective of age, based on clinical observations, viral distribution in tissues and a ciliostasis study. Severe respiratory signs, tracheal cilia injury, nephritis and abnormal development of the oviduct and ovarian follicles were evident throughout the experiment. A challenge experiment demonstrated that the homologous QX vaccine showed superior protection efficacy compared with other available vaccines, confirming the importance of IBV vaccine seed homology against the circulating IBV strains. Our findings aid an understanding of the pathogenicity of QX-like IBVs that may help to further control the infection.

自 20 世纪 30 年代首次分离出传染性支气管炎病毒(IBV)以来,不断有感染其变异株的报告。目前,QX 样 IBV 是全球主要流行的基因型。本研究在不同日龄鸡中对 QX 样 IBV 株 SD 的致病性进行了特征描述,并评估了现有疫苗组合对 IBV 的保护效果。结果表明,根据临床观察、组织中病毒分布和纤毛抑制研究,无论日龄大小,QX 样 IBV 株 SD 在鸡中均具有很强的致病性,可引起呼吸道、泌尿和生殖感染。整个实验过程中,严重的呼吸道症状、气管纤毛损伤、肾炎以及输卵管和卵巢滤泡异常发育均很明显。攻毒实验表明,同源 QX 疫苗的保护效果优于其他现有疫苗,这证实了针对流行 IBV 株的 IBV 疫苗种同源性的重要性。本研究结果有助于了解 QX 样 IBV 的致病性,可能有助于进一步控制感染。
